NFTerra Scrape

image

Scrape [TERRA_WALLET_ADDRESS] transactions to find NFTs. Can be downloaded and saved locally, or displayed through a local web server and browser interface.

> npm install

Web Server and Browser Interface

You can run a local web server (with WebSockets).

node server.mjs

Then go to localhost:8000. Enter your [TERRA_WALLET_ADDRESS] and click NFTerra Wallet and watch the NFTs showing up. Assuming they are hosted on IPFS and they are PNG images, and there are no bugs. :)

Command-line Interface

You can also run the project on the command line.

> node main [TERRA_WALLET_ADDRESS]

Output directory and files

Downloads and saves images into nft_images_[TERRA_WALLET_ADDRESS] directory, if save_files option is set to true. Produces a nft_log_[DATETIME].log file and nft_data_[TERRA_WALLET_ADDRESS].json file that contains an array of JSON objects each of which represents an NFT found with the IPFS_URL property used to either download the image or to reference the image in the index.html.
